About  Machine Safety - Mats

Machine safety mats are essential devices designed to detect the presence of humans in order to enforce safety protocols in industrial environments. These mats are specifically engineered to ensure the protection of workers by providing an efficient and reliable means of detecting their presence near hazardous machinery or equipment. These safety mats come in a variety of sizes and colors, allowing for customization based on specific application requirements. The size of the mat can be selected to suit the dimensions of the area that needs to be monitored. Whether it is a small workstation or a large production floor, machine safety mats are available in different dimensions to accommodate a range of workspace configurations. Additionally, the color of the safety mats can be chosen based on the intended purpose or industry standards. Different colors may be associated with specific safety protocols or designated areas within the facility. For example, yellow mats might indicate caution or restricted access zones, while red mats could signify emergency stop areas. The functionality of machine safety mats is relatively straightforward. When a worker steps on the mat, it activates a switch mechanism that sends a signal to the control system. This signal triggers appropriate safety measures, such as stopping or disabling the machinery to prevent any potential accidents or injuries. The mats are typically designed to have a quick response time, ensuring immediate action in case of human presence. Machine safety mats play a crucial role in maintaining a safe working environment by providing an additional layer of protection for workers. They act as a physical barrier between individuals and potentially dangerous machinery, preventing unauthorized access and minimizing the risk of accidents. The versatility of these mats, with options for size and color customization, allows for their integration into various industrial settings, ensuring compliance with safety standards and promoting worker well-being. In summary, machine safety mats are specialized devices used to detect human presence and enforce safety protocols in industrial environments. They offer flexibility in terms of size and color options, allowing for customization based on specific application needs. By promptly detecting the presence of workers, these mats contribute to the prevention of accidents and ensure a safer working environment.
